Ford Motor Co. needs to do some retooling at its F-150 production plants in Kansas City and Dearborn, Mich., in order to produce the newly designed 2015 model, leading to significant down time.
During an earnings conference call, Ford CEO Alan Mulally said the company scheduled two weeks of idle time for the F-150 side of the Kansas City Assembly Plant this year. The plant will see "additional" downtime in 2015. Ford also plans to idle its Dearborn Plant for 11 weeks this year.
